Title : 
Operation of fault tolerant machines with winding failures

            Abstract : 
This paper examines winding faults in a demonstrator switched reluctance motor (SRM) drive, based on the specification for an aircraft fuel pump. This motor drive has been designed with a degree of inherent fault tolerance and is capable of continued operation in the presence of a variety of faults. The paper focuses on the possible consequences of winding insulation failure within a phase of the machine. A method of detecting turn to turn short circuits which may result from winding insulation breakdown is presented, along with a strategy for continued post fault operation of the drive
